Uusien ohjelmien asentaminen Linuxiin (RPM)


Yleistä, Gnorpm, RPM-ohjelma komentoriviltä

Yleistä

Yleensä tulee tarve asentaa uusia ohjelmia järjestelmään. Red Hatin idea ohjelmien asentamisen helpottamiseksi on Red Hat Packet Magager, eli RPM. Tällöin ohjelmat on jo etukäteen pakattu valmiiksi ja käyttäjän tehtäväksi jää vain paketin purkaminen. Paketti purkautuu yleensä automaattisesti "oikeaan" paikkaan.


RPM-pakettien purkamiseksi on olemassa useita eri ohjelmia, sekä komentorivipohjaisia että graafisia. Jälkimmäiset ovat luonnollisesti aloittelevalle käyttäjälle helpompia. Yksi tällainen ohjelma on Gnomen mukana tuleva GnoRPM


Muista jälleen, että pääkäyttäjä asentaa ohjelmat, joita muut käyttäjät käyttävät!



Gnorpm

GnoRPM on Gnomen mukana tuleva yksinkertainen pakettien purkuohjelma. Sen löytää jalanjäljestä System-kansiosta:

gnorpm:n startti


Sieltä paljastuu seuraanvanlainen ohjelma:

RPM aloituskuva


Kuten kuvasta näkyy, paketit on Red Hat Linuxissa jaolteltu erilaisiin osioihin riippuen siitä, mitä ohjelmalla tehdään. Kun uusi ohjelma asennetaan, järjestelmä automaattisesti sijoittaa pakettitietojen perusteella ohjelman oikeaan paikkaan.

Kun halutaan asentaa uusi ohjelma, painetaan install-näppäintä ja saadaan tällainen ruutu:

uusien ohjelmien asennus


Ohjelman idea on, että voidaan valita joukko ohjelmia ja kerralla asentaa ne kaikki. Koska listassa ei ole aluksi mitään, painetaan add-nappulaa, jolla päästään hakemaan ohjelmia:




Tässä ohjelmassa ylälaidassa näkyy hakemisto, josta paketteja etsitään. Jos olet esimerkiksi hakenut internetistä jonkun uuden ohjelman (tai vanhaan päivityksen), valitse hakemisto, jonne tiedosto on talletettu. Add-valinta vie valinnan listaan (katso aiemmat kuvat).

Kun paketti on valittu, pitää tietenkin varmistua, mitä paketti pitää sisällään. Se tehdään Query-näppäimellä, kun on ensiksi valittu paketti asennettavien pakettien listalta. Alla olevassa kuvassa on esimerkkinä xfishtank-nimisen ohjelman kuvaus. Siitä näkee myös se, mihin ryhmään (Group) paketti kuuluu sekä polku, minne paketti asentuu (/usr/X11R6/bin/xfishtank)



Install-näppäimellä lopulta paketti asentuu.


RPM-ohjelma komentoriviltä

Paketteja voi asentaa myös komentoriviltä. Varsinkin kokeneemmat käyttäjät pitävät tästä asennustavasta. Komento on tällöin

rpm -i paketti.rpm



Jossa paketti.rpm on paketin nimi, joka asennetaan. Luonnolisesti pitää olla siinä hakemistossa, missä paketti sijaitsee.

Jos halutaan päivittää olemassa oleva ohjelma, pitää käyttää -i:n sijasta -U-optiota. (huomaa, iso U-kirjain) Toinen vaihtoehto on käyttää -F-optiota, jolloin päivitys tapahtuu vain jos kyseessä on uudempi versio.


Alkuun